Bunk Bed Mattress Thickness . Bunk bed safety guidelines explain how the top of the mattress on the top bunk should be at least 5 inches shorter than the bunk’s guard rails. Bottom bunks should be 8 to 12 inches thick, and children’s mattresses should be firmer to reduce the risk of sinking or suffocation while sleeping.
